1. 程式人生 > 實用技巧 >在thinkphp5.0路徑中實現去除index.php的方式

在thinkphp5.0路徑中實現去除index.php的方式

昨天安裝環境後發現,路徑“/index/index/index”無法訪問,經查驗存在index模組,index控制器與index操作。

雖然在路徑前加入‘/index.php'可以訪問。

經過多方查詢最後整理如下:

一、必須要在public也就是根目錄下有存在'.htaccess'檔案

二、檔案內容如下

<IfModule mod_rewrite.c>
 Options +FollowSymlinks -Multiviews
 RewriteEngine On
 RewriteCond %{REQUEST_FILENAME} !-d
 RewriteCond %{REQUEST_FILENAME} !-f
 RewriteRule ^(.*)$ index.php/$1 [QSA,PT,L]
</IfModule>

三、

需要在Apache配置檔案中開啟rewrite_module模組

四、做完這些後需要重新啟動Apache伺服器。

以上這篇在thinkphp5.0路徑中實現去除index.php的方式就是小編分享給大家的全部內容了,希望能給大家一個參考,也希望大家多多支援碼農教程。